def codigo_CSS_JS(self,archivo_destino,lista): self.direccion_base(); c1 = Comprobar_Archivos(); c1.crear_carpeta(self.direccion_carpeta+"/CSS"); self.multiple_TAG(archivo_destino,lista,"<style",self.direccion_carpeta+"/CSS/"); c1.crear_carpeta(self.direccion_carpeta+"/JS"); self.multiple_TAG(archivo_destino,lista,"<script",self.direccion_carpeta+"/JS/");
def archivo_TAG(self,accion,archivo,lista = []): c1 = Comprobar_Archivos(); if not(c1.existe_arc(archivo)): c1.crear_archivo(archivo); if accion is "escribir": arch_nuevo = open(archivo,"w"); for i in lista: arch_nuevo.write(i); arch_nuevo.close(); elif accion is "leer": arch_nuevo = open(archivo,'r'); an = arch_nuevo.readlines(); arch_nuevo.close(); return an;
def manage_inicial(self): ca1 = Comprobar_Archivos() self.obtener_nombre_url(self.url) ca1.crear_carpeta(self.nombre_url) self.que_dia_es_hoy() ca1.crear_carpeta(self.nombre_url + "/" + self.hoy) n1 = Navegador() n1.abrir() n1.direccion(self.url) codigo_fuente = n1.obtener_codigo_fuente() archivo_inicial = self.nombre_url + "/" + self.hoy + "/ginicial.html" archivo_modificado = self.nombre_url + "/" + self.hoy + "/gbuscador.html" ca1.crear_archivo(archivo_inicial, codigo_fuente) n1.cerrar() aH = Archivo_HTML(archivo_inicial, archivo_modificado) aH.codigo_HTML(aH.archivo_destino, aH.archivo_original)
def test_basico(self): n1 = Navegador(); n1.abrir(); n1.direccion('www.google.com.ar'); ca1 = Comprobar_Archivos(); ca1.crear_carpeta("Google"); ca1.crear_carpeta("Google/Codigo_Fuente"); cf = n1.obtener_codigo_fuente(); ca1.crear_archivo("Google/Codigo_Fuente/google_buscador.html",cf); ca1.crear_carpeta("Google/Codigo_Modificado"); ca1.crear_archivo("Google/Codigo_Modificado/google_buscador.html"); aH = Archivo_HTML("Google/Codigo_Fuente/google_buscador.html","Google/Codigo_Modificado/google_buscador.html"); aH.codigo_HTML(aH.archivo_destino,aH.archivo_original); n1.cerrar();